Youth who entered SRK's bungalow 'Mannat' in 2023 caught for burglary in Gujarat

Times of India - Wed, 02/19/2025 - 17:11
A 21-year-old man, previously involved in trespassing Bollywood star Shah Rukh Khan's bungalow, was arrested for a Rs 3.90 lakh theft in Bharuch. Ram Swaroop Kushwaha, with an accomplice, conducted a burglary at a retired army jawan's home. The police recovered most stolen items, and both suspects have multiple prior cases against them.

Why Axar, Jadeja are irreplaceable in India's CT plans

Times of India - Wed, 02/19/2025 - 17:03
As India prepare for their Champions Trophy opener against Bangladesh, crucial discussions took place involving coach Gambhir with Jadeja and captain Rohit with Axar, utilizing video analysis. Rohit emphasized the inclusion of three all-rounders, Jadeja, Axar, and Sundar, for their dual skills, adding depth and control to the team, despite having a spin-heavy squad.

Conviction of Kashmir ‘faith-healer’ an eye-opener for people blindly trusting those in positions of power: Survivors

Hindu - Wed, 02/19/2025 - 17:02
Self-proclaimed faith-healer Aijaz Sheikh, who worked as an Imam and school teacher, was recently sentenced to 14 years of imprisonment for sexually abusing minors, many of them under 10 years of age, in north Kashmir’s Sopore.

Celebrity hairstylist Graham Nation passes away after gym collapse: Report

Times of India - Wed, 02/19/2025 - 16:57
Graham Nation, a prominent celebrity hairstylist, passed away at 39 after collapsing at a Los Angeles gym. Known for his modern hairstyling, he worked with stars like Demi Moore and George Clooney. His sudden death has deeply impacted the entertainment industry, with many expressing their condolences on social media.

'Dictator without elections': Donald Trump ups attack on Ukraine's Zelenskyy

Times of India - Wed, 02/19/2025 - 16:34
Donald Trump has criticized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y, calling him a dictator without elections. Trump warned that Zelenskyy must act quickly to preserve his country. He accused Zelenskyy of mismanaging the war and blamed European nations for the ongoing conflict. Trump claimed that negotiations with Russia are progressing and criticized previous attempts at securing peace.
